Recent matrix completion based methods have not been able to properly model the haplotype assembly problem for noisy observations. To deal with such cases, we propose a new minimum error correction (MEC) based matrix completion problem over the manifold of rank-one matrices. We then prove the convergence of a specific iterative algorithm to solve this problem. From the simulation results, the proposed method not only outperforms some well-known matrix completion based methods, but also shows a more accurate result compared to a most recent MEC-based algorithm for haplotype estimation.
